Transaction 422b9123e100c002e77ec631cc954af69cb868e28d0c8cb700f1940eec1ba19a
1 Input
1 Output
-
422b9123e100c002e77ec631cc954af69cb868e28d0c8cb700f1940eec1ba19a:0
- value
- 51838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8af50a15ecfd2e23153709137e50997dd09a0a4 OP_EQUAL
- address
- 3Kz961MhHWVCeW4ii8uc6g3qNc9Kgd5nhi